One of the most important design goals of the ESO Very Large Telescope is efficiency of operations, to maximize the scientific productivity of the observatory. "Service mode" observations will take up a significant fraction of the VLT's time, with the goal of matching the best observing conditions to the most demanding scientific programmes. Such an operational scheme requires extensive computer support in the area of observation preparation and execution. In this paper we present some of the software tools developed at ESO to support VLT observers, both staff and external. Our Phase II Proposal Preparation system and the Operational Toolkit are prototype implementations of the final VLT systems and have been in use for over a year, while the Scheduling tool, based on the Hubble Space Telescope scheduler and integrated with the Toolkit, underwent field tests at ESO's New Technology Telescope. We report on our own and our users' experience in the area of observation preparation, and the application of software scheduling tools to support "service mode" operations.
